1 Recofloor Introduction to the scheme

2 How the Scheme Works Material is collected by Altro and Polyflor using: Backload collections Diversion of vehicles The material is then returned to site and sorted for processing

3 Now 2,500 tonnes collected 650+ registered collectors Over 60 drop off sites at distributors across the UK (Figures correct as of November 2015)

4 Collection Containers Clear plastic sacks for individual fitters to use on site, or take to drop-off sites Bins for use at drop-off sites Bulk bags for flooring contractors to use on larger jobs

5 How the Scheme Works: Day-to-Day Waste Collector gets polythene bags from trade counter Waste Vinyl flooring is placed in separate polythene bags Collector returns bags to drop-off point

6 How the Scheme Works: Collections from Contractors Contractor contacts Recofloor for bulk bags. Recofloor dispatches bulk bags Waste Vinyl flooring is placed in separate bulk bags and palletised When 2 or more bulk bags are full, contractor phones Recofloor for a collection Contractor pays for collection and Recofloor sends out more bulk bags.

9 What happens to the material? (Clean) Off cuts go back into production of new vinyl flooring including safety Smooth uplifted flooring turned into bases of traffic cones etc.

10 Contamination keep these out Blades and other metals General rubbish

16 CASE STUDY: Recofloor and Distributors - A Winning Combination Over 60 drop- off sites at flooring distributors across UK & Ireland Support from distributors have lead to increase in tonnage collected. Small amounts of dayto-day flooring waste can be bulked up

17 CASE STUDY: North Staffordshire Hospital Axiom Contract Flooring Group 66,000 m 2 of new flooring over 4 phases Champion nominated to collect & consolidate vinyl waste from across site Dedicated bins bulked up in collection area Result: 37.5 tonnes collected & recycled
